Output 164f3618dcc31044de16ae8ec2bf08a8a7b18a59acfb9cfa47db2abc1fa1a075:1

value
3774682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0e28cb9cdce3fca5e21e45ebd6f03c00b19df21 OP_EQUAL
address
3HpJFFnWpv3fG1ccoDA8VSySCfsFPMgRuz
transaction
164f3618dcc31044de16ae8ec2bf08a8a7b18a59acfb9cfa47db2abc1fa1a075
confirmations
353169
spent
true